This windshield is called, "Flexy-Fibre Windshield" Yamaha will be offering this and the white camo "Snow Hunter Custom Body Panel Kit" in 2010.

I just picked up a 2010 model year brochure from the Snow-X in Farmington, NY this weekend and both these accessories are shown on the back page of the catalog.

The brochure has a whole new look, style and size compared to previous years.

A short story regarding Bob Davis' 36k mile record is in there. About ahalf of page is dedicated to that story and he is pictured next to his sled.

There is a lot of the new Klim gear shown on the various riders.

The mountain sleds seem to have the focus this year and there are quite a few pages dedicated to describing those changes and features.
